Abstract
Planar optics was proposed as a way to build miniaturized free-space optical systems by using planar fabrication techniques that are used the production of integrated circuits and with minimal need for mechanical assembly and alignment [1-3]. Furthermore, the use of computer aided design tools and foundry-based manufacturing is supposed to further adapt the procedures of the electronics industry to optics [4-6].
